What senses contain specialized receptor cells via
specialized somatic and visceral afferents? - correct
answer ✅smell & equilibrium ( a&c)
the posterior portion of the outer fibrous layer of the eye
is called the ____ - correct answer ✅sclera
what portion of the eye supplies blood supply to the outer
layers of the eye? - correct answer ✅choroid (of the
middle layer)
true or false: the more numerous type of photoreceptors
are rods - correct answer ✅true
what is the correct order of how light passes through the
eye? - correct answer ✅cornea, lens, vitreous fluid,
retina

The right optic tract is damaged. All the sensory
information from the left visual fields travels together
after the optic chiasm to the right side of the brain.
A patient has a brain tumor in the area indicated by the
red x in the figure, below. What type of blindness is the
patient most likely to incur? Explain your reasoning. -
correct answer ✅Left eye blindness because there is
damage to the left optic nerve. Information from the left
visual field has not yet crossed at the optic chiasm. Both
peripheral and nasal fields of the left eye would be
missing.
True or False: All sensory information from the optic
nerves cross at the optic chiasm. - correct answer ✅F
The ________ is controlled by the trochlear nerve. -
correct answer ✅Superior oblique
